Green Oasis, Tiny Footprint: Small Space Garden Delights
Transform your limited space into a charming escape with the magic of a small-scale garden.
Even if you possess just a balcony or window sill, you can cultivate a thriving collection of plants that will enhance your surroundings.
- Embrace tiered gardening techniques to maximize space.
- {Utilize|Employ pots, containers, and hanging planters in a variety of shapes and sizes.
- Select plants that are well-suited to your climate and sun exposure.
With a little creativity, you can craft a mini garden paradise that will bring joy and peace to your everyday life.

Urban Homesteading Simplified: Small Scale Gardens Made Easy
Want to cultivate your very own food but lack the space? Don't worry! Urban homesteading is possible even with a small garden. Start by choosing vegetables that do well in containers, like herbs.
- Utilize vertical space with trellises and hanging planters.
- Get creative with repurposed containers like buckets, crates, or even old bathtubs.
- Look into companion planting to boost growth and deter pests.
Remember, consistency is key! With a little planning, you can harvest fresh, delicious food right from your own urban oasis.
